What is a hemilaminectomy? A hemilaminectomy is a surgical procedure that removes a portion of the bony arch (lamina) of a vertebra, one side of the spinal canal, to relieve pressure on the spinal nerve roots. Hemilaminectomy is a crucial tool in treating conditions like spinal stenosis, herniated discs, and other nerve compression issues.

Hemilaminectomy
Introduction: Hemilaminectomy is a surgical procedure designed to alleviate pressure on spinal nerves by removing a portion of the bony arch (lamina) on one side of the vertebral column.
Key Aspects:
- Removal of the Lamina: The lamina is a bony arch that protects the spinal cord and nerve roots. During a hemilaminectomy, a portion of the lamina is removed on one side to create more space for the nerves.
- Access to the Spinal Canal: This procedure provides surgeons with direct access to the spinal canal, allowing them to address underlying issues causing nerve compression.
- Decompression of Nerve Roots: By removing the constricting lamina, the procedure creates space, reducing pressure on compressed nerve roots and alleviating symptoms.
Discussion:
Hemilaminectomy is a common surgical procedure for conditions such as spinal stenosis, herniated discs, and other nerve compression issues. The procedure is typically performed under general anesthesia and may involve removing a small portion of the surrounding bone and soft tissues to access the affected nerves.
Potential Benefits:
- Pain Relief: One of the primary benefits of a hemilaminectomy is the reduction or elimination of pain caused by nerve compression.
- Improved Mobility: Hemilaminectomy can enhance mobility by restoring normal nerve function, allowing patients to move more freely without discomfort.
- Reduced Numbness and Weakness: The procedure can alleviate numbness, tingling, and weakness in the limbs, restoring sensation and strength.
Potential Risks:
- Infection: As with any surgical procedure, there is a risk of infection.
- Bleeding: Excessive bleeding during surgery can occur, requiring additional procedures.
- Nerve Damage: While rare, there is a possibility of nerve damage during the procedure.
- Instability: Removal of bone can lead to spinal instability, requiring further intervention.
Recovery:
The recovery process for a hemilaminectomy is gradual. Patients typically experience pain and discomfort after surgery. Pain management medication, physical therapy, and rest are crucial for a successful recovery.
